Starbucks announced that they will be giving COVID-19 frontline workers in the medical, first responder, and military fields a tall, brewed coffee free of charge throughout the month of December.

Pandemic frontline workers include the following:

  • Doctors
  • Nurses
  • Hospital Staff
  • Public Health Workers
  • Pharmacists
  • Dispatchers
  • Firefighters
  • Paramedics
  • Police Officers
  • Dentists
  • Dental Hygienists
  • Mental Health Workers
  • Active-Duty Military

Frontline workers just need to let Starbuck’s staff know they are COVID responders and they will have their choice of a tall hot or iced brewed coffee through December 31.
